Abstract

PURPOSE:To provide the high-resolution display device consisting of low- resolution liquid crystal light valves by providing N-set of liquid crystal projection devices which form images on a screen one over another and providing each of the liquid crystal projection device with pixels which are 1/N as many as pixels that the formed image on the screen requires. CONSTITUTION:The projection lights from six liquid crystal projection devices 1-6 provided behind the screen 7 are put one over another to form one image. Liquid crystal light valves of the six liquid crystal projection devices 1-6 have resolution 1/6 as high as the resolution on the formed image on the screen 7 requires. The lights from the respective liquid crystal projection devices 1-6 are projected, pixel by pixel, successively in order. Consequently, the projection image on the screen 7 has desired resolution. The projection devices can be put in one housing including the screen by using plural mirrors so that the projection lights from the liquid crystal projection devices are not projected directly on the screen.
